Home
last modified time | relevance | path

Searched refs:mem_reg (Results 1 – 6 of 6) sorted by relevance

/linux-4.1.27/drivers/infiniband/ulp/iser/
Diser_initiator.c53 struct iser_mem_reg *mem_reg; in iser_prepare_read_cmd() local
81 mem_reg = &iser_task->rdma_reg[ISER_DIR_IN]; in iser_prepare_read_cmd()
84 hdr->read_stag = cpu_to_be32(mem_reg->rkey); in iser_prepare_read_cmd()
85 hdr->read_va = cpu_to_be64(mem_reg->sge.addr); in iser_prepare_read_cmd()
88 task->itt, mem_reg->rkey, in iser_prepare_read_cmd()
89 (unsigned long long)mem_reg->sge.addr); in iser_prepare_read_cmd()
107 struct iser_mem_reg *mem_reg; in iser_prepare_write_cmd() local
137 mem_reg = &iser_task->rdma_reg[ISER_DIR_OUT]; in iser_prepare_write_cmd()
141 hdr->write_stag = cpu_to_be32(mem_reg->rkey); in iser_prepare_write_cmd()
142 hdr->write_va = cpu_to_be64(mem_reg->sge.addr + unsol_sz); in iser_prepare_write_cmd()
[all …]
Diser_memory.c445 struct iser_mem_reg *mem_reg) in iser_reg_page_vec() argument
474 mem_reg->sge.lkey = fmr->fmr->lkey; in iser_reg_page_vec()
475 mem_reg->rkey = fmr->fmr->rkey; in iser_reg_page_vec()
476 mem_reg->sge.addr = page_vec->pages[0] + page_vec->offset; in iser_reg_page_vec()
477 mem_reg->sge.length = page_vec->data_size; in iser_reg_page_vec()
478 mem_reg->mem_h = fmr; in iser_reg_page_vec()
531 struct iser_mem_reg *mem_reg; in iser_reg_rdma_mem_fmr() local
536 mem_reg = &iser_task->rdma_reg[cmd_dir]; in iser_reg_rdma_mem_fmr()
550 return iser_reg_dma(device, mem, mem_reg); in iser_reg_rdma_mem_fmr()
553 mem_reg); in iser_reg_rdma_mem_fmr()
[all …]
/linux-4.1.27/drivers/scsi/csiostor/
Dcsio_hw_t5.c286 u32 edc_size, mc_size, win_pf, mem_reg, mem_aperture, mem_base; in csio_t5_memory_rw() local
322 mem_reg = csio_rd_reg32(hw, in csio_t5_memory_rw()
324 mem_aperture = 1 << (WINDOW_V(mem_reg) + 10); in csio_t5_memory_rw()
325 mem_base = PCIEOFST_G(mem_reg) << 10; in csio_t5_memory_rw()
332 mem_reg, mem_aperture); in csio_t5_memory_rw()
/linux-4.1.27/arch/powerpc/kvm/
Dmpic.c195 const struct mem_reg *mmio_regions[MAX_MMIO_REGIONS];
1240 struct mem_reg { struct
1247 static const struct mem_reg openpic_gbl_mmio = { argument
1254 static const struct mem_reg openpic_tmr_mmio = {
1261 static const struct mem_reg openpic_cpu_mmio = {
1268 static const struct mem_reg openpic_src_mmio = {
1275 static const struct mem_reg openpic_msi_mmio = {
1282 static const struct mem_reg openpic_summary_mmio = {
1289 static void add_mmio_region(struct openpic *opp, const struct mem_reg *mr) in add_mmio_region()
1345 const struct mem_reg *mr = opp->mmio_regions[i]; in kvm_mpic_read_internal()
[all …]
/linux-4.1.27/arch/mips/include/asm/octeon/
Dcvmx-pow.h1196 uint64_t mem_reg:2; member
1210 uint64_t mem_reg:2;
/linux-4.1.27/drivers/net/ethernet/chelsio/cxgb4/
Dt4_hw.c466 u32 edc_size, mc_size, win_pf, mem_reg, mem_aperture, mem_base; in t4_memory_rw() local
510 mem_reg = t4_read_reg(adap, in t4_memory_rw()
513 mem_aperture = 1 << (WINDOW_G(mem_reg) + WINDOW_SHIFT_X); in t4_memory_rw()
514 mem_base = PCIEOFST_G(mem_reg) << PCIEOFST_SHIFT_X; in t4_memory_rw()